We’re revolutionizing energy storage with cost‑effective, multi‑day technology designed to keep the electric grid secure and reliable, even during extended periods of stress. By strengthening the electric system and reimagining what’s possible, we’re giving clean energy a whole new form!

In recent years, Form Energy has earned a number of accolades, including being named by TIME as a “Best Invention”, MIT Technology Review as a “Top Climate Tech Company To Watch”, and Fast Company as “One of the Next Big Things In Tech”. We are making rapid progress on our mission of delivering energy storage for a better world, and our team is growing just as rapidly to meet demand. We have signed contracts with leading electric utilities across the United States and production of our iron‑air batteries is underway at our first high‑volume manufacturing facility in West Virginia.

Role Description

Form Energy is hiring a Staff Manufacturing Engineer to join our electrode processing team. You will play a vital role in translating novel research into high‑quality manufacturing processes for our iron‑air battery technology. Your work will focus on scaling and optimizing calendaring, drying, and slitting operations while collaborating closely with process engineers to ensure equipment designs meet technical requirements. This is an opportunity to directly impact the future of energy storage by owning the equipment lifecycle from initial selection through commissioning at our state‑of‑the‑art Form Factory 1.
